| 1 | why don't women gift men stuff on valentines dayIn Japan on February 14 women/girls give chocolate to men/boys they like On March 14 the men/boys give gifts (of a comparable value) to the women/girls that gave them chocolate. It is called White Day. Typically the chocolate given is cheap and called obligation chocolate, and is something given to a friend or acquaintance. While girls that feel now is the time to confess a greater attraction or are in a relationship, will go so far as to make custom chocolate in different fancy and personalized… | /r/MensRights | 12/02/24 04:04 AM |
